Фундамент HTML и CSS для начинающих

< back to articles

Фундамент HTML и CSS для начинающих

HTML и CSS представляют собой фундаментальные средства веб-разработки. HTML ответственен за организацию и содержание страницы, а CSS регулирует графическим дизайном элементов. Овладение этих языков открывает дорогу к разработке веб-сайтов.

HTML расшифровывается как HyperText Markup Language. Язык разметки задействует теги для задания вида материала. Браузер распознаёт теги и выводит контент согласно установленной построению.

CSS значит Cascading Style Sheets. Каскадные таблицы стилей позволяют отделить контент и представление. Разработчик может модифицировать визуальный вид всего ресурса, отредактировав единственный файл стилей.

Овладение рокс казино предполагает систематического способа. Новичкам рекомендуется изначально изучить основные теги разметки. После усвоения организации документа можно приступать к стилизации элементов.

Нынешние браузеры обеспечивают актуальные стандарты языков. Инструменты разработчика встроены в Chrome, Firefox и другие браузеры. Консоль браузера способствует тестировать код и изучать rox casino на конкретных случаях.

Структура HTML‑документа: doctype, head, body и фундаментальный шаблон страницы

Каждый HTML-документ начинается с объявления DOCTYPE. Декларация передаёт браузеру редакцию языка разметки. Текущие страницы задействуютhtmlдля определения спецификации HTML5.

Основной элемент html оборачивает всё содержимое документа. Атрибут lang определяет язык страницы для поисковых систем. Корректное определение языка увеличивает доступность и сканирование сайта.

Блок head включает метаинформацию о странице. Внутри располагаются теги meta, title, link для присоединения стилей. Кодировка UTF-8 гарантирует верное показ букв. Название title показывается во закладке браузера и результатах поиска.

Элемент body охватывает весь визуальный содержимое страницы. Пользователь наблюдает только наполнение этого блока в окне браузера. Программисты располагают текст, картинки, формы внутри казино рокс.

Базовый образец страницы выступает стартовой точкой для разработок. Корректная структура обеспечивает совместимость с разнообразными браузерами. Грамотная организация кода упрощает дальнейшую разработку и поддержку.

Основные HTML‑теги: заголовки, абзацы, ссылки, рисунки и перечни

Названия от h1 до h6 структурируют структуру содержимого на странице. Тег h1 определяет главный заголовок и употребляется единожды раз. Дальнейшие уровни создают иерархическую структуру разделов. Поисковые системы анализируют названия для понимания направленности.

Тег p образует текстовые параграфы и служит главным элементом для расположения контента. Браузер самостоятельно создаёт интервалы сверху и снизу. Разделение текста на параграфы увеличивает читаемость.

Ссылки создаются тегом a с обязательным атрибутом href. Адрес может вести на сторонний ресурс или закладку внутри страницы. Атрибут target со значением _blank запускает линк в новой закладке.

Тег img встраивает рисунки в документ. Атрибут src включает адрес к файлу изображения. Замещающий текст в атрибуте alt описывает картинку для рокс казино и ассистивных инструментов.

Буллитные списки ul содержат элементы li без установленного порядка. Пронумерованные списки ol показывают позиции с числами. Перечни способствуют структурировать информацию в доступном формате для усвоения.

Семантическая структура: header, nav, main, section, article, footer

Семантические теги придают содержательное значение элементам страницы. Браузеры и поисковые системы лучше воспринимают построение документа. Применение правильных тегов увеличивает доступность для пользователей с ограниченными способностями.

Тег header обозначает вводную секцию страницы или блока. Внутри размещается логотип, меню, заголовок портала. Каждая страница может включать несколько элементов header.

Элемент nav предназначен для навигационных гиперссылок. Меню портала, содержание, хлебные крошки помещаются внутри этого тега. Скринридеры используют nav для быстрого навигации по rox casino.

Главные смысловые блоки:

  • main включает неповторимый материал страницы
  • section собирает смыслово связанное содержимое
  • article представляет независимую структуру
  • footer включает информацию об авторе, копирайт, контакты

Грамотная смысловая разметка образует логичную структуру документа. Поисковые боты эффективнее сканируют страницы с значимыми тегами. Программисты легче ориентируются в коде при применении семантических элементов.

Что такое CSS: присоединение стилей и базовые выборщики (элемент, класс, id)

CSS устанавливает графическое оформление HTML-элементов на странице. Каскадные таблицы стилей позволяют контролировать цветом, величиной, позиционированием содержимого. Разделение дизайна и структуры упрощает создание проекта.

Существует три метода присоединения стилей к документу. Сторонний документ CSS связывается через тег link в секции head. Внутренние стили располагаются в теге style. Инлайновые стили записываются в атрибут style элемента.

Выборщик элемента выбирает все теги заданного вида на странице. Запись p color: blue; установит синий цвет ко всем абзацам. Такой способ практичен для глобального дизайна.

Классы дают форматировать группу элементов с единообразными характеристиками. Атрибут class назначается тегам, а в рокс казино выборщик начинается с точки. Один элемент способен содержать множество классов через пространство.

Идентификатор id определяет уникальный элемент на странице. Выборщик id открывается с знака решётки в таблице стилей. Каждый идентификатор применяется только один раз в документе. Приоритет стилей id выше, чем у классов и выборщиков элементов.

Фундаментальные атрибуты CSS: цвет, шрифты, отбивки и манипуляция с текстом

Параметр color определяет цвет текста элемента. Параметры прописываются в форматах hex, rgb, rgba или наименованиями оттенков. Параметр background-color определяет задний цвет контейнера. Грамотный соотношение увеличивает читаемость содержимого.

Семейство гарнитур устанавливается через font-family. Советуется указывать множество альтернатив через запятую. Браузер подберёт начальный наличный шрифт из списка. Размер текста регулируется параметром font-size в пикселях или процентах.

Параметр font-weight управляет толщиной шрифта. Величины записываются числами от 100 до 900 или ключевыми normal и bold. Наклонное оформление задаётся через font-style со значением italic.

Выравнивание текста определяется параметром text-align с значениями left, right, center, justify. Интерлиньяж расстояние настраивается через line-height. Оформление текста text-decoration добавляет подчёркивание или перечёркивание в казино рокс.

Внешние интервалы margin формируют промежуток вокруг элемента. Внутренние интервалы padding создают расстояние между рамкой и содержимым. Величины задаются для всех краёв одновременно или индивидуально для каждой стороны.

Схема бокса (box model): content, padding, border, margin и обводки

Концепция бокса описывает построение каждого элемента на веб-странице. Каждый блок состоит из четырёх зон: содержимого, внутреннего интервала, границы и внешнего отступа. Осознание модели требуется для контроля габаритами элементов.

Область content содержит фактическое наполнение: текст, рисунки или вложенные элементы. Ширина и высота определяются параметрами width и height. По умолчанию эти свойства задают исключительно габарит наполнения.

Внутренний отступ padding образует промежуток между контентом и рамкой элемента. Атрибут получает величины для каждой стороны индивидуально или единое для всех сторон. Рост padding расширяет суммарный размер элемента.

Обводка border обрамляет элемент видимой полосой. Параметр border объединяет толщину, стиль и цвет границы. Доступны разные типы: solid, dashed, dotted и другие альтернативы в rox casino.

Внешний отступ margin задаёт расстояние между блоками на странице. Негативные параметры margin сближают элементы. Свойство box-sizing со значением border-box добавляет padding и border в указанные width и height.

Основы построения: инлайновые и блочные элементы, flexbox/простая разметка для новичков

HTML-элементы делятся на блочные и строчные по способу представления. Блочные элементы занимают всю имеющуюся ширину и начинаются с новой строки. Строчные элементы располагаются в потоке текста и захватывают только необходимое место.

Атрибут display меняет вид представления элемента. Параметр block трансформирует элемент в блочный, а inline делает инлайновым. Параметр inline-block объединяет характеристики обоих типов.

Flexbox предоставляет инструмент для построения адаптивных схем. Обёртка с display: flex преобразует внутренние элементы в flex-элементы. Направление ориентации задаётся параметром flex-direction.

Основные атрибуты flexbox для выравнивания:

  • justify-content распределяет элементы вдоль центральной линии
  • align-items управляет выравниванием по поперечной линии
  • flex-wrap даёт элементам переходить на новую линию
  • gap формирует интервалы между flex-элементами

Элементарная разметка стартует с осознания потока документа. Элементы выстраиваются сверху книзу и слева направо. Flexbox облегчает формирование гибких схем в рокс казино.

Упражнение для новичков: разработка элементарной страницы и поэтапное улучшение с средствами CSS

Разработка стартовой веб-страницы открывается с основного HTML-шаблона. Документ содержит декларацию DOCTYPE, блоки head и body с минимальным наполнением. Базовая страница включает название, абзацы текста и рисунок.

Стартовый этап оформления — присоединение стороннего файла CSS к документу. Сформируйте файл styles.css и подключите его через тег link. Приступите с базовых параметров: установите шрифт для страницы и цвет заднего body.

Следующий шаг — оформление текста и цветовой схемы. Задайте габариты и оттенки заголовков, отрегулируйте интерлиньяж интервал для абзацев. Внесите контрастные цвета для повышения читаемости.

Взаимодействие с интервалами образует зрительную организацию. Определите максимальную ширину контейнера и центрируйте наполнение через margin: auto. Примените внутренние отбивки padding вокруг элементов в казино рокс.

Завершающие доработки содержат стилизацию ссылок и hover-эффектов. Измените цвет линков и устраните подчёркивание. Примените border-radius для закругления углов картинок. Пробуйте с разными параметрами для понимания их эффекта.

Contact Jonathan

Tel: 07850 373333

Email:

Connect via: LinkedIn